The federal government of Nigeria has finally started its position on the alleged intention of the National Electricity Regulatory Commission (NERC) to increase electricity charges.

Making President Muhammadu Buhari’s intention known to the general public, Mr. Femi Adesina, while speaking on Channels TV Politics Today programme said the decision to increase electricity tariff is within the purview of the Ministry of Power and NERC.

Naija News recalls that the NERC approved an increase in electricity tariff by the 11 Electricity Distribution Companies (DisCos) in the country. The increment has, however, caused a furore among Nigerians who expressed their displeasure over the development.

Advertisement

But Mr Adesina, while responding to a question on the matter on Monday, said such a decision is not within the purview of his boss.

“The matter is strictly not within the purview of the President but the ministry of power and National Electricity Regulatory Commission,” Mr. Adesina said. “Besides, the ministry had already explained that any adjustments to the tariff will only take effect from April. So, let’s leave it at that for now.”

He also said it is rather too early to ask the president to wade in at this time. He should only be consulted as a final resort.
